We will learn: What we got wrong about toughness that actually was toxic. How to create inner confidence. Four pillars of toughness that we need to step up and do hard things. Struggle is a powerful catalyst for transformation. Some of the strongest, most fascinating and complex people in the world are people who have survived big life-changing things. But does that mean that those of us on top of the privilege pyramid - which is really anyone with a roof over their head and food on the table - are just doomed for dullness or apathy? I don’t think so. I think the key is to create our own struggle. But first, we have to remember how to be up for a challenge. We have to know how to sit in discomfort and willingly weather the storm. So that’s what we’re talking about today. Our guest is Steve Magness. He is a world-renowned expert on performance, well-being, and sustainable success. His most recent work is Do Hard Things: Why We Get Resilience Wrong and the Surprising Science of Real Toughness. He is also co-author of the best-selling Peak Performance and The Passion Paradox.
